Voting alignment

Melanie Onn and John Milne voted the same way 21% of the time, based on 300 shared comparable votes.

62 same votes 238 different votes 300 shared votes

Alignment only includes divisions where both MPs recorded an Aye or No vote. Tellers, absences, abstentions, and missing votes are excluded.
